Domestic Policy vs. Foreign Policy

Key terms

Diplomacy- Skill of managing international relations

Imperialism- Policy of expanding a countries powers.

Militarism- A belief that a military should be made and used to get your point across 

Nationalism- Loyalty to a nation. Patriotism 

Sphere of influence- Where a country has unofficial authority over another country or area

Protectorate-Where a stronger country controls/protects a weaker country

Arbitration- Where two groups have an argument and they settle it between a third party source.

Old diplomacy

 How we dealt with other countries. Ended/changed in the late 1800's

Non-interventionist-don't want to get involved with foreign affairs. The US did not intervene in foreign affairs, especially Europe's 

Isolationist- The US acted alone in foreign affairs as compared to working with other nations

Passive and reactive- The US waited for events to occur and then acted accordingly.

Weak army and navy- George Washington wanted the US to stay out of alliances. He was a big influence in our country so his word was taken as very good information. He wanted to focus on America.

New Diplomacy

Imperialistic- going out and conquering territory to create an empire. Big imperialists ALfred Mahan, Henry Cabot Lodge, Teddy Roosevelt 

Strong army and navy- Built up our navy and army 

Interventionist- especially in Central and South America

Monroe Doctrine- 1823 We didn't want Europe in the western hemisphere

Strong Nationalism- Having strong pride and confidence in one's country.

Why did the US and other countries look to imperialism?

The western frontier was settled in 1890. 

Bring military power and prestige to your country. Naval bases and refueling stations.

For natural resources as well as opening new markets to sell your goods(trade)

Belief in cultural superiority- White Man's Burden.

Mckinley- educate and uplift and civilize and Christianize them.

Taft- Help our little brown brothers 

We bought Alaska from Russia in the 1860's

Queen Liliuokalani was the last queen of Hawaii. She wanted Hawaii for Hawaiian.

The US took over Hawaii by force. On August 12, 1898. We took it over for many and resources.

Spanish American War

 By the late 1900 Spain was a dwindling empire. They had a little bit of land in Africa and some islands before this war.

 The US had a lot of interest in Cuba but Spain didn't want to sell it to the US. We tried to buy it in 1854.

Cubans had been revolting against Spain frequently. Every decade since 1860, they wanted independence. 

The Yellow Press- the newspaper people would stretch the story a lot farther than the truth. They made it a lot worse than it really was. William Hearst. Joseph Pulitzers 

Causes of Spanish American War

The sinking of the USS Maine

The yellow press

Butcher Weyler and his treatment of Cubans in the concentration camps 

The De Lome Letter

Jose Marti's destruction of US property in Cuba-making it look as though Spain did it

To help the Cubans get independence
